The Role We are currently seeking an experienced End-User Compute (EUC) Engineer, with excellent communication and technical ability. This is an exciting opportunity for candidates who have a strong foundation in technical support, have solid EUC experience in enterprise-level/large scale environments, and possess a knack for excellent customer service.

Successful candidates will enjoy working in a fast-paced, professional environment. Key Requirements: Proven EUC experience supporting enterprise/large size customers. Outstanding customer service skills, with excellent proficiency in the English language.

(written and verbal) An in-depth understanding of Powershell at an SME level to review Service Desk scripting before deployment. Strong knowledge of MS licensing variations and high priority issue management. strong understanding of ITIL frameworks and familiarity with ITSM ticket logging software & best practices.

Experience as a Level 2-3 Technical escalation point for Service Desks & third-party providers. Ability to manage and troubleshoot hardware configurations, including the delivery & configuration of hardware. You will potentially be required to work onsite at hospital locations.

Technical Skills: Candidates should have experience with the following: Intune - MDM Management. SCCM, Group Policies, and VOIP (preferably CISCO Call Manager). Azure admin, M365, Teams admin, and MS Office suite.

Multi-Factor Authentication and Windows Server Management (Print queues, DHCP reservations). Azure Virtual Desktop, Windows Cloud Compute. ASCOM Wifi phone support, network troubleshooting, and VPN solutions such as RDS, PaloAlto Global Protect.

Active Directory user management (on Prem AD, AzureAD, Hybrid solutions). Remote Desktop technologies & configurations, and printers, MFDs, Label Printers management and deployment. Any previous/current experience in providing technical support in a healthcare environment is an added benefit.
